Summary
Dr. David Carbone is an oncologist and pulmonologist who holds both MD and PhD degrees. He completed his residency at Johns Hopkins, bringing specialized training in cancer care and lung diseases to his practice. Dr. Carbone is board-certified in internal medicine through the American Board of Internal Medicine and provides care in English.
Dr. Carbone practices at The Ohio State University Wexner Medical Center in Columbus, Ohio. He specializes in treating lung cancer, including both non-small cell lung cancer and small cell lung cancer. His expertise includes performing CT scans and CT scans of the chest to help diagnose and monitor lung conditions.
